This session will prepare participants to facilitate the plan development portion of the Prevent Teach Reinforce for Young Children (PTR-YC) process with a team, utilizing forms and fidelity checklists to guide the process. Conducting assessments in this systematic way will lead teams to identify and implement strategies to prevent challenging behavior, teach alternative behavior and reinforce desired replacement behavior. Participants will have an opportunity to practice facilitating the steps and using the forms to develop a behavior plan, support and monitor implementation and progress, and make data-based team decisions regarding next steps.
Objectives
Participants will be able to:
- Create and use a data collection system to measure the target behavior
- Identify intervention strategies and develop positive behavior support plan with the team that is linked to information obtained from assessment
- Develop system to monitor implementation and progress, using data to make informed decisions about next steps
Target Audience
This training is for Early Intervention staff and early childhood staff who lead the process of completing functional behavior assessments and facilitating the development and implementation of individualized behavior support plans.
